C-Section scar study aims to reduce future complications
NCT ID NCT07608874
First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026
Summary
This study tests two different stitching techniques for closing the uterus after a planned C-section. One method includes the inner lining of the uterus in the stitch, the other leaves it out. Researchers will use ultrasound 6 to 9 months later to see which method leads to fewer scar defects. About 374 women having an elective C-section will take part.
